WebNov 19, 2024 · The cat was supported postoperatively with IV fluid therapy (Hartman’s solution 2 ml/kg/h) until full recovery and pain relief with buprenorphine (0.02 mg/kg IV q6h [Buprecare 0.3mg/ml; Animalcare]). Meloxicam (0.2 mg/kg SC q24h [Metacam; Boehringer Ingelheim]) followed by oral administration was started for additional pain management.

After surgery, buprenorphine is given for acute pain management intravenously (IV) or intramuscularly (IM) at a dose of 0.02 to 0.04 milligrams per … WebOpioids have an unjustified reputation for causing mania in cats, but with refinements in dosing they are now used successfully in this species. The mu-opioid agonists are generally considered the best analgesics. Morphine (0.1-0.3 mg/kg) is effective in a clinical setting. Methadone (up to 0.5 mg/kg) has a similar profile to morphine.
